>>   Dear Gurcharan Ji & Tabish Ji,
>> According to Eflora of North America I think this plant is *Dimorphotheca
>> pluvialis* (Linnaeus) Moench, Methodus. 585. 1794.
>>
>>  Syn:* Calendula pluvialis* Linnaeus, Sp. Pl. 2: 921. 1753
>>
>> *Annuals,* 5–20(–40+) cm. *Leaf blades* narrowly oblong or oblanceolate
>> to linear, 15–50(–100+) × 3–15(–25+) mm, mar-gins usually dentate to
>> pinnatifid, sometimes entire. *Peduncles* (3–)5–12+ cm. *Phyllaries*6–12+ mm.
>> *Ray corolla* laminae abaxially white to ochroleucous or yellowish (often
>> marked with blue to purple), adaxially mostly whitish (often blue to
>> purplish at bases and/or apices), 20–30+ mm. *Disc florets* 30–50+;
>> corollas whitish to yellowish, usually bluish to purplish distally, 4–6 mm
>> (lobe apices acute, terete, or dilated). *Ray cypselae* 4–6 mm; disc
>> cypselae 6–8 mm. *2n* = 18.
